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Rockford High School and Community Center (Rockford, MN)
Rockford High School and Community Center is situated in a developing suburban area within Rockford, Minnesota, offering a blend of community facilities and accessible nature. Located approximately 35 miles west of Minneapolis, it's well-connected via State Highway 55, which provides a direct route to the larger metropolitan amenities. The immediate vicinity around the school and community center is primarily residential and parkland, with commercial services concentrated along Highway 55 and nearby Main Street in downtown Rockford. For travelers, Minneapolis-Saint Paul International Airport (MSP) is the primary gateway, typically a 45-to-60-minute drive depending on traffic, especially during peak commuting hours. Public transportation options directly to Rockford are limited, making personal vehicles or rideshares the most common modes of arrival. Smart planning involves considering rush hour when driving in from the airport or traveling to nearby cities for further exploration. The area encourages a peaceful retreat while keeping urban conveniences within a manageable drive.
Lodging contextWhere to Stay Near Rockford High School and Community Center
Accommodation options near Rockford High School and Community Center are primarily found in the surrounding communities of Maple Grove, Plymouth, and the western suburbs of Minneapolis, rather than immediately adjacent to the school itself. These areas offer a range of hotels suitable for visiting teams and families, from standard national chains to boutique options. While Rockford is developing, true walkable districts with numerous hotels are more concentrated in the larger neighboring towns. Many groups opt for accommodations in Maple Grove, which is about a 10-15 minute drive away and features a significant cluster of hotels, restaurants, and shopping centers. Plymouth, slightly further east, also provides numerous lodging choices. Booking well in advance is highly recommended, particularly during spring and fall when youth sports tournaments are frequent, and local hotels can fill up quickly. Utilizing map filters to search within a 5-10 mile radius will help identify the most convenient options, balancing proximity with availability and price.

Weather & Seasons at Rockford High School and Community Center
- Winter: Winter in Rockford brings cold temperatures, often dipping well below freezing, with average highs in the 20s Fahrenheit. Snowfall is common, blanketing the landscape and requiring careful driving. Visitors should pack heavy winter coats, hats, gloves, and waterproof boots. Outdoor events are rare, and focus shifts to indoor activities at the community center. Plan for shorter daylight hours and be prepared for icy conditions on roads and walkways.
- Spring & early summer: Spring brings a transition from cold to mild, with temperatures gradually warming from the 40s to the 60s Fahrenheit. Rain showers are frequent, and there can be a mix of cool and warm days. Early summer continues this warming trend, with highs typically in the 70s. Light jackets and layers are recommended. Outdoor sports activity increases significantly during this period, so pack accordingly for potentially damp or breezy conditions.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er, from July through August, is the warmest period, with average highs in the upper 70s to low 80s Fahrenheit. Humidity can be high, making some days feel warmer. Lightweight clothing, shorts, and t-shirts are ideal. Sunscreen and hats are essential for outdoor events. While generally pleasant, occasional heat waves can occur, making hydration crucial for athletes and spectators.
- Fall season: Fall offers crisp, cool air, with temperatures ranging from the 50s in early fall to the 30s by late fall. Foliage is often beautiful, making it a scenic time for outdoor activities. Layers are key, including sweaters and light jackets. As the season progresses, prepare for colder days and the possibility of early frost or light snow. This is a busy period for football and other fall sports.
- Rain & snow: Minnesota weather is known for its variability. Expect rain throughout the spring, summer, and fall, sometimes occurring in heavy thunderstorms. Snow is a staple of winter, providing picturesque scenery but also potential travel disruptions. Always check the local forecast before traveling, especially during transitional seasons. Be prepared for any weather by packing versatile clothing options suitable for both sun and potential precipitation.
